A common stigma against those with BPD / EUPD is that we are manipulative. We're not, but the author implies that we are in quite a condescending manor. The example is: two people in a relationship, one is hurt/ feels rejected so tells the other one they will kill themselves. Those with BPD / EUPD struggle to communicate their needs. Most of the people who say they'll kill themselves, and actually will act on that, are not being manipulative, there are just struggling to communicate. So don't paint everyone with the same brush.

I hope you also keep in mind that the skills involved in DBT are applicable for those that are not suffering from a diagnosed mental health issue as well. Skills like mindfulness, focusing on the positive, letting go of the negative, and accepting the reality of your situation have clear benefits for everyone, not just those who are in the midst of suffering. The book is divided into four sections based on the major DBT modules: distress tolerance, mindfulness, emotional regulation, and interpersonal effectiveness. Each section is further divided into basic and advanced skills. These four skill modules cover a wide range of useful skills that can be applied in daily life: 1. Mindfulness - the core skill in DBT is being able to non-judgmentally observe yourself and your surroundings. You will become more aware of the physical and mental triggers that cause runaway emotions.
